On the evening of June 7, 1936, Zhang Taiyan followed the doctor's advice, and with the support of his wife Tang Guoli, he went out for a walk, but unexpectedly passed out.Under the doctor's rescue, although Zhang Taiyan was out of danger, he has been bedridden ever since.Six days later, on the 13th, Zhang Taiyan suddenly had a high fever of 40 degrees.In the early morning of the next day, two pieces of rotten meat with nasal bacteria were spit out from the mouth, and the condition deteriorated again. Tang Guoli, Li Gengen, American doctor Su Maier and others were all around. The students of Zhang's Chinese Studies Seminar held burning incense and knelt on the open space outside Zhang's bedroom door to pray for the teacher.The low sobs of the students rang out. At 7:45, Zhang Taiyan died of illness, and Tang Guoli cried heartbreakingly, heartbroken.Outside the door, the students were crying loudly, and their grief was loud.

According to Feng Ziyou's records, when Zhang Taiyan was dying, it is said that many relatives and friends nearby witnessed a ball of auspicious light flying from the top of Zhang Taiyan's head to the window. Zhang Taiyan's last words were: "If a foreign race enters Zhongxia, the descendants of generations will not eat their official salary." After Zhang Taiyan died of illness, the "Zaobao" reported the news and said, "The government and the public across the country express their condolences."The national government allocated 3,000 yuan as Zhang Taiyan's funeral expenses, and his friends during his lifetime came to express their condolences.With the efforts of Zhang Ji, Ju Zheng, Feng Yuxiang and others, the Nanjing National Government decided to hold a state funeral for Zhang.

After Zhang Taiyan passed away, according to the custom of Yuhang, the coffin should be covered with silk, and the silk should be tied into a knot, which is called Jieyao.Mrs. Tang Guoli used red, yellow, blue, white, and black silk in five colors, arranged in the coffin in the order of the five-color flags, and tied the knot for Zhang Taiyan.At that time, everyone thought it was inappropriate, and they were afraid of offending the authorities, because the national government had issued a state funeral order and used the blue sky and white sun flag at that time.Tang Guoli said: "Mr. Sun Yat-sen also approved of the five-color flag, why not use it. Mr. Taiyan contributed to the victory of the 1911 Revolution and the birth of the five-color flag, and was imprisoned. Therefore, it is most appropriate to use five-color silk to form a knot for him. If you are afraid, I will take the responsibility."

In Beijing, Zhangmen disciples Ma Yuzao, Xu Shoushang, Zhu Xizu, Qian Xuantong, Wu Chengshi, Zhou Zuoren, Liu Wendian, Shen Jianshi, Ma Zongxiang, Huang Zitong and others held a memorial service for the teacher.They issued the "Tongqi" and said: "The first teacher Zhang Taiyan unfortunately died in Wu County, Jiangsu Province on June 14 this year. Mr. is a revolutionary hero and a master of Chinese studies. Once he passes away, Bo Hai will be sympathetic." In Shanghai, Lu Xun, a disciple who was seriously ill, wrote two or three things about Mr. Taiyan and two or three things about Mr. Taiyan to commemorate his teacher. Lu Xun passed away only two days after the latter one was completed.

The cemetery of Zhang Taiyan is next to the tomb of Zhang Cangshui, a national hero who fought against the Qing Dynasty, which was chosen by Zhang himself during his lifetime.When Zhang Taiyan was under house arrest by Yuan Shikai, he chose to be buried next to Liu Bowen's tomb.But in 1936, when the national crisis was serious, Zhang Taiyan chose to be buried beside Zhang Cangshui's tomb after his death.Zhang Taiyan wrote the postscript for "Zhang Cangshui Collection" before his death, and highly praised Zhang Cangshui. He once sighed and said: "I will not be punished by the public, but I will be a herdsman."

However, due to the outbreak of the Anti-Japanese War, the state funeral had to be put on hold for the time being. Zhang's family temporarily buried him in the back garden of Zhang's family in Suzhou before fleeing south. In November 1937, Suzhou fell, and the Japanese army broke into Zhang Taiyan’s back garden. They saw Zhang Taiyan’s tomb, but there was no tombstone.The old guards of Zhang's family tried to dissuade them, but they were severely beaten.After a Japanese military officer learned that this was Zhang Taiyan's tomb, he stopped the Japanese army.A few days later, the military assistant came to pay homage, and set up a wooden pillar beside the tomb, and wrote "the tomb of Zhang Taiyan".Since then, no Japanese troops came to harass.

On April 3, 1955, under the care of Premier Zhou Enlai, the People's Government of Zhejiang Province officially held a funeral ceremony for Zhang Taiyan.According to Zhang Taiyan's last wish, his coffin was relocated to the edge of West Lake in Hangzhou, at the foot of Nanping Mountain, under Lizhi Peak, next to Zhang Cangshui's tomb. The words "Zhang Taiyan's Tomb" on the tombstone were written by Zhang himself. During the "Cultural Revolution", Zhang Taiyan's tomb was not spared either. The "rebels" dug up Zhang's tomb, took out the inner and outer coffins, pried open the coffin lid, and dragged Zhang's body (still intact) out to the ground. Rancid.Later, Zhang's remains were hastily buried at the foot of the mountain by a kind gardener.

After 1976, the Central Committee of the Communist Party of China rehabilitated Zhang Taiyan, believing that Zhang was an outstanding patriot in modern Chinese history.After that, the cemetery was rebuilt for Zhang Taiyan, and the newly found remains of Zhang Taiyan were put into the jar three days before the tomb was completed, sealed and buried in the new site of the cemetery.
